Point of friction among International Powers in the Syria conflict

The intensified international effort to battle the Islamic State has brought about a new dynamic, as more countries actively pursue a footprint in a route to alleviate their respective strategic-regional-aspirations.

The many International players in the Syria conflict have brought about dangerous friction, as foreign countries have actively supported opposing sides of the four-and-a-half year old war, raising tensions among World-Powers, which might lead to uncharted territory in the war torn country and beyond.

Guests Prof. Ofra Bengio, Moshe Dayan Center at Tel Aviv University; and Mr. Yoni Ben-Menachem, Former Director & Chief Editor IBA. Analyst: Mr. Amir Oren.
